HARRIS. Hannah Metcalf Harris, 92, of 2958 Louisville Road,
Salvisa, died Saturday, December 16, 2000 at the Ephraim
McDowell Regional Medical Center in Danville.
Born January 30, 1908 in Harlan, she was the daughter of the late John C.
and Jane Creech Metcalf. She was the widow of Joseph
Harris, Sr. She was a homemaker and a member of the
Church of Christ.
Survivors include: two daughters, Virginia (Art) Hibbard, Springfield, OH, and Nawana (Dale) Durham, Harrodsburg; five sons, Paul (Barbara) Harris, Abingdon, VA; Joe (Betty) Harris, Jr., Winchester, Clinton R. (Judy) Harris,
Harrodsburg, Roland Harris and Rodney (Gloria) Harris,
Harrodsburg; 12 grandchildren, 18 great grandchildren. She
was preceded in death by a sister, Susie M. Davis, and two
brothers, Robert and Brutus Metcalf.
Funeral services were held Tuesday, December 19, at the Alexander and Royalty Funeral Home with Rev. Jim Harris officiating. Burial was in Spring Hill Cemetery.
